Fun & Interesting Facts About Fort Belan

  • Fort Belan is situated on the Menai Strait, which separates the island of Anglesey from mainland Wales and is known for its unique tidal currents and rich marine biodiversity.
  • The area around Fort Belan has historical significance, as it was the site of a Victorian-era fortification built to protect against potential invasions, showcasing military architecture from that period.
  • Fort Belan is also a popular spot for recreational activities, including boating, kayaking, and fishing, thanks to its picturesque setting and abundant wildlife.
  • The Menai Strait is renowned for its striking tidal phenomena, which create dramatic ebb and flow patterns, contributing significantly to the local ecosystem and influencing navigation in the area.
  • Nearby, the scenic beauty of the region is complemented by the nearby suspension bridge, designed by Thomas Telford, which demonstrates innovative engineering from the early 19th century.
